What affects the price

The final cost of a wood fireplace depends on several key variables. First, consider the complexity of the installation, specifically if you require new chimney venting or structural modifications to your wall. The size and heat output capacity of the unit also play a major role, as larger models naturally cost more to source. Choosing between a prefabricated insert and a custom masonry build changes the labor intensity significantly. What's the best type of wood to burn in my fireplace in West Jordan?

For optimal performance and minimal creosote buildup in West Jordan, seasoned hardwoods are generally the best choice for your wood-burning fireplace. Species like oak, maple, and ash, when properly dried for at least six months, provide a hot, long-lasting burn. Avoid using green or unseasoned wood, as it burns inefficiently and creates excessive smoke and creosote. Professionals can guide you on identifying and sourcing appropriate firewood. They understand how local humidity levels can affect wood seasoning. Burning the right wood ensures a cleaner burn and a more enjoyable fireplace experience.

What makes a wood-burning fireplace insert a top-rated choice?

Top-rated wood-burning fireplace inserts are distinguished by their high efficiency ratings, often measured by the Heating Seasonal Performance Factor (HSPF) or similar metrics, indicating superior heat output and fuel conservation. They feature advanced combustion technology, such as secondary burn systems, which ensures more complete burning of wood gases, leading to less smoke and more heat. Durable construction using materials like cast iron or thick steel contributes to longevity.
